What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Tampa to Albany?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Tampa to Albany cl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Albany on a Wednesday and more expensive on a Sunday. On your return trip to Tampa, you should consider flying back on a Monday, and avoid Sundays for better deals.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Tampa to Albany?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Tampa to Albany,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Tampa to Albany is September, where tickets cost $319 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and March,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$470 and $450 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Tampa to Albany?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

No, with an average price for the route of $350,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Tampa to Albany?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Tampa to Albany,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Tampa to Albany,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 36%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 17 weeks before departure.

  • Are lounges available at ALB Airport?

    Albany Airport (ALB) has a VIP Lounge. The lounge is for the military personnel who arrive at the airport. It is located on the 3rd Level, left of the Observation View. It is accessible to the enlisted military and their families only. They offer food and beverages as well.

  • Is there a place of prayer at ALB Airport?

    Yes. A prayer room is available within the airport. It is located at Concourse C. Here, you are free to go and pray before you depart from the airport. This prayer room is available for all travelers, regardless of religious denomination.

  • TPA Airport has lounges. The three lounges are located inside secure areas. Admirals Clubs is located at Concourse F and is open daily from 6:30 a.m. to 6:30 p.m. Delta Sky Club is located at Concourse E and is open from 4:30 a.m. to 7:30 p.m. USO Tampa Bay is located at the main terminals, and is only accessible for members of the United States military or their families. You can get food and drinks while waiting for your departure time in here.
